Red Beet Caviar Nutritional Facts

Serving Size: 1 ounce

  • Carbs - 4 g
  • Dietary Fiber - 1 g
  • Sugars - 3 g
  • Fat - 2 g
  • Saturated - 0 g
  • Polyunsaturated - --
  • Monounsaturated - --
  • Trans - 0 g
  • Protein - 1 g
  • Sodium - 81 mg
  • Potassium - --
  • Cholesterol - 0 mg
  • Vitamin A - 0 %
  • Vitamin C - 6.7 %
  • Calcium - 0.1 %
  • Iron - 11.1 %

Percentages are based on a diet of 2000 calories a day.
